Meet the Coaches

Head Coach, David Hanley

Coach Dave HanleyCoach Hanley joined the Emerson Baseball Program in January, 2005.  After two Springs competing as a Club Team Hanley led the Lions into their first Season in three years at the Varsity level.  The Emerson squad won 7 games, 5 in the Conference, to give them a berth in the GNAC Playoffs as the fifth seed.   

Hanley was pleased but not satisfied with his team’s first year accomplishment, saying “Winning 7 games and making the Conference Playoffs in our first year was a start.  We were extremely inexperienced, with three Seniors, each with only one year at the Varsity level as Freshman.  In 2008 we have 10 returning lettermen and expect better results.”   

Hanley also Coaches the Medford Maddogs in the Yawkey Baseball League, one of the premier semi-pro wood bat leagues in New England.  Since the Summer of 2004 Hanley has piloted the Maddogs to an 87-42 record, a winning percentage of .674 and four straight appearances in the playoffs.  Hanley was voted by his peers “YBL Manager of the Year” in 2004 and 2006.  

Hanley is a graduate of Suffolk University and holds an M.Ed from Cambridge College.

Assistant Coach, Jim Taylor

Jim TaylorCoach Taylor joined Coach Hanley on the Emerson Staff in the Fall of 2005 and has been a major contributor in the rebuilding of the Program.  Coach Taylor works all aspects of the game with a focus on hitting and has become a fixture in the Coaches Box during games.

Coach Taylor is also a member of the Maddogs Coaching Staff and serves as a Board Member for the Medford Babe Ruth Organization.

Taylor is a graduate of Wentworth Institute of Technology

Assistant Coach, Buddy Hanley

Buddy HanleyCoach Hanley is starting his second year with Emerson.  He is a 2006 graduate of Clark University where he lettered in Baseball all four years for the Cougars.  Mainly a shortstop, Hanley played all four infield positions and was a starting pitcher.  Hitting over .300 twice, his College highlights include a 5-hit game against WPI and pitching a 5-hit complete game against Babson in the NEWMAC playoffs his Senior year in his final start.

Coach Hanley’s main focus is working with the pitchers and infielders
